Skywatcher AZ GTi with Ekos

Hello,

I am a complete newbie to KStars and Ekos, so please apologize any dumb questions or assumptions. I currently have a Skywatcher AZ GTi mount without handcontroller (I control it via the synscan app on my iPhone) and I would like to know, if it is possible to connect this mount to Ekos on my Mac. Is there a INDI driver that can communicate via WiFi? Do I need the handcontroller to connect? Do I need a direct cable from the Mac to the plug for the handcontroller on the mount? The INDI Synscan driver can be used to connect to WiFi given you have the IP address and port used for the WiFi dongle on the mount. Not sure if anyone tried it before, but please give it a go and report back if it was successful or not!

I haven't tried yet. What program or procedure would you recommend?

My Macbook connects successfully to the WLAN provided by the mount and the synscan app on the iPhone can communicate successfully with the mount.

UPDATE:

I found this link inter-static.skywatcher.com/downloads/synscanwifi_102.pdf in which it says port should be 11880 and protocol set to UDP.

Now I get the error message Mount not responding. Any hints?

ANIOTHER UPDATE:

I read somewhere, that the SynScan driver is used when connecting via the hand controller to the mount, so I tried the same wireless.

I connected from Ekos to my iPhone running the SynScan App. I used port 11882 and the ip-address of my iPhone, Ekos now says SynScan is online but then a dialog appears saying: "KStars detected INDI driver indi_synscan_telescope crashed. Please check INDI server log in the Device Manager."

It boils down to the WiFi controller. Is it using the same protocol as the wired serial one? or is it different? and if it is different, then what is it exactly? I don't have the hardware here so I can't play with it to test it out, but you can probably try to sniff the traffic with something like WireShark and figure something out.
